Indications and exams provided as a general guideline. Should you have questions about exam appropriateness, consult a radiologist or the ACR Appropriateness Criteria®.
ACR Appropriateness Criteria® are evidence-based guidelines to assist referring physicians and other providers in making the most appropriate imaging or treatment decision for a specific clinical condition. By employing these guidelines, providers enhance quality of care and contribute to the most efficacious use of radiology. http://www.acr.org/SecondaryMainMenuCategories/quality_safety/app_criteria.aspx
For patients requiring IV contrast for either CT or MRI: Recent (30 days) creatinine and BUN lab results will be requested for patients over age 60 or with a history of kidney disease, hypertension and/or diabetes.
